HCRM博客

206报错究竟意味着什么?

【206报错】

在编程和软件应用中,错误代码或错误码是用于指示特定问题的标识符,不同的软件和编程语言有各自独特的错误码体系,本文将详细探讨一个常见的错误代码“206”,分析其可能的原因、影响及解决方案。

206报错究竟意味着什么?-图1
(图片来源网络,侵权删除)

错误代码 206 的定义

错误代码 206 通常用于表示某种类型的异常或错误情况,具体含义可能因不同的系统和环境而异,负数错误码通常用于指示严重错误或系统级问题。

常见原因分析

1、资源不足

内存不足:程序运行过程中请求分配更多内存,但系统无法提供足够的内存空间。

磁盘空间不足:写入文件时发现磁盘空间已满,导致操作失败。

网络带宽不足:数据传输过程中由于网络带宽限制,导致传输失败。

2、权限问题

206报错究竟意味着什么?-图2
(图片来源网络,侵权删除)

用户权限不足:当前用户没有足够的权限访问某个文件或执行某个操作。

系统权限设置不当:系统安全策略限制某些操作的执行。

3、文件系统错误

文件损坏:目标文件已损坏,无法正常读取或写入。

路径错误:指定的文件路径不存在或格式不正确。

4、依赖关系问题

206报错究竟意味着什么?-图3
(图片来源网络,侵权删除)

缺少必要的库或模块:程序依赖的某些库或模块未安装或版本不兼容。

外部服务不可用:程序依赖的外部服务(如数据库、API)不可用。

5、编码问题

字符编码不一致:输入输出流的字符编码不一致,导致数据解析错误。

数据格式错误:数据格式不符合预期,导致解析失败。

影响与后果

1、程序崩溃:严重错误可能导致程序异常终止。

2、数据丢失:未保存的数据可能会丢失。

3、系统不稳定:频繁出现的错误可能导致系统整体性能下降。

解决方案

问题类型 可能原因 解决方案
资源不足 内存不足 增加物理内存或优化内存使用
磁盘空间不足 清理磁盘空间或扩展存储容量
网络带宽不足 升级网络带宽或优化网络使用
权限问题 用户权限不足 提升用户权限或修改文件权限
系统权限设置不当 调整系统安全策略
文件系统错误 文件损坏 修复或替换损坏文件
路径错误 检查并修正文件路径
依赖关系问题 缺少必要的库或模块 安装缺失的库或模块
外部服务不可用 确保外部服务的可用性
编码问题 字符编码不一致 统一字符编码
数据格式错误 校验并修正数据格式

预防措施

1、定期维护:定期检查系统资源使用情况,及时清理不必要的文件和进程。

2、权限管理:合理配置用户和系统权限,确保最小权限原则。

3、备份数据:定期备份重要数据,防止意外丢失。

4、依赖管理:使用依赖管理工具(如pip、npm等)管理项目依赖,确保兼容性和完整性。

5、编码规范:统一代码中的字符编码和数据格式,避免不一致导致的解析错误。

相关问答FAQs

Q1: 如何检查系统资源使用情况?

A1: 可以使用操作系统自带的工具进行检查,在Windows系统中,可以使用任务管理器查看CPU和内存使用情况;在Linux系统中,可以使用tophtop命令查看系统资源使用情况。

Q2: 如何解决文件路径错误的问题?

A2: 首先需要确认文件路径的正确性,可以通过打印路径或手动检查路径字符串,如果路径正确但仍出现问题,可以尝试使用绝对路径代替相对路径,或者检查文件是否确实存在于指定路径下。

通过以上分析和解决方案,相信可以帮助你更好地理解和处理“206报错”相关问题。

分享:
扫描分享到社交APP
上一篇
下一篇